About the Project

1. The Refugee Education & Learning Support Project aims to improve access to inclusive, safe, and quality learning opportunities for refugee children and youth in Uganda. The project addresses educational barriers faced by displaced learners through learning support, skills development, educational materials, and community-based initiatives that promote continued participation in education.

2. It also seeks to strengthen the confidence, knowledge, and capabilities of refugee children and young people while engaging families, communities, and relevant partners in creating supportive learning environments and sustainable pathways toward a better future.

Key Activities

Key activities include:

1. Learning support and remedial education for refugee children and youth who have experienced disruption to their education.

2. Distribution of essential learning materials, including notebooks, stationery, and other educational supplies.

3. Digital literacy and basic skills training to strengthen access to modern learning opportunities.

4. Life skills and personal development sessions that build confidence, communication, leadership, and problem-solving skills.

5. Community education and awareness sessions for parents, caregivers, and community leaders on supporting children has continued education.

6. Referral and linkage of vulnerable learners to appropriate schools, education services, and specialized support.

7. Training and capacity building for community volunteers and facilitators involved in refugee education activities.

8. Coordination with schools, humanitarian actors, and education partners to strengthen sustainable educational opportunities for refugee learners.
